I teach 5th grade math. By the end of the year, I hope my students have a passion for mathematics and for learning about the world around them.
My 5th grade math students attend Baltimore City's best public school!
In my classroom, students have been working on inquiry-based learning and academic discourse to explain their reasoning behind their math work. My students often come in at least a year or two below grade level and we work all year to close that gap and get them working on math skills that are on grade level. My students are hard workers and have made so much growth already this year!
My Project
The math manipulatives listed in this project will help my students learn their math skills from place value to fractions by giving them the ability to use their mainpulatives to make more connections to their learning. The place value tiles will help my students understand that place value can be represented by decimals while the fraction tiles will help students see how many parts make a whole.
Our school is also very big on cross-curriculular learning and the classroom library will allow my students to be able to read math texts while still working on their literacy skills.
I hope that students will learn the importance of reading in all content areas and this classroom library will help to make that happen.
